My jobs often take me for brief trips abroad, and those are simple enough to pack for. Change of clothes, bit of this and that.. sorted.
But now - my first long trip of this summer, and I am heading out for three weeks in Bulgaria and Romania to cover couple of tournaments.
So - thought to share a bit of what I take with me camera-wise (for those interested in more - I'll link my Blog article to read more) as this is a Photo Forum..
There's a crappy small image of my packing prep... photo gear list is as follows
- 2 * Canon 1DX
- Canon 16-35mm f2.8
- Canon 24-70mm f2.8
- Canon 70-200mm f2.8
- Canon 400mm f2.8
- Three SpeedLight flashes
- PocketWizards
- Memory Cards + reader
- Two tripods
- Two Manfrotto Magic Arms
- Sony Camcorder (for video work)
- Canon G 11 (for snaps while out and about)
- Chargers/Cables/etc for all the equipment
- MacBook Pro 15" (13" is great for assignments, but longer trips I appreciate the extra screen room that 15" gives me. Especially when there is no chance to get home on the big screen to edit images/videos before the 3 weeks is up)
- Apple USB SuperDrive (yes, the downside of Retina display Mac)
- 1TB ThunderBolt external HD
- AA and AAA batteries
- ExpoDisc (for setting the WB)
- Lens cloths / Screen cleaning gear
Apart from that - of course plenty of clothes, couple of books (for flights and lone evenings at the hotel), DVD's and toiletries.
Plenty of printed boarding passes, car rental forms, directions to hotels, arenas (SatNavs tend to only show major roads in some of the Eastern European countries).
